MIRIAM NELSON

Miriam Nelson. The highest class choreographer in Hollywood. She is familiar with the whole world of old tap and musicals and knows many famous actors. She started her career as a singer and dancer on Broadway; later, she was invited to Hollywood, where she showed her full potential as an actress,dancer and choreographer. And soon came the result - she was invited to work at Paramount Pictures. She has danced or choreographed in many movies, some of which are „Lullaby for Broadway“, „Oklahoma“ and the late – „Sesame Street“.
She has been invited to choreograph in many night clubs, specialized theater performances and television. Among these came an invitation to come to Washington to choreograph a grand show in memory of Amercian presidents. It was called „Honor America“ and was performed for president Ford in 1976, celebrating 200 years of Independance in America. Many famous people performed there. In the present, Miriam Nelson is a teahcer and a choreographer. She speaks about her life and about the famous and extraordinary people she had the opportunity to work with. |
